Poverty Rate in Daniels, West Virginia
In Daniels, West Virginia, an estimated 327 of 1,299 people live in poverty.

- How does the poverty rate in Daniels, West Virginia compare to the average for West Virginia?
The poverty rate in Daniels, West Virginia is 50.0% higher than the West Virginia average. In Daniels, West Virginia, an estimated 25.2% of 1,299 people live in poverty. In West Virginia, 16.8% of 1,734,876 people live in poverty.
- How does the poverty rate in Daniels, West Virginia compare to the US?
The poverty rate in Daniels, West Virginia is 96.87% higher than the US average. In Daniels, West Virginia, an estimated 25.2% of 1,299 people live in poverty. In the United States, 12.8% of 324,173,084 people live in poverty.
